Regulation of Pocket Option Trading in the USA
Before diving into pocket option trading in the USA, it is crucial to understand the regulatory framework. The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C) in the United States oversees trading in commodities and futures but has a more limited role regarding binary options. Many binary options platforms are not regulated, which can pose risks to traders. Therefore, it is essential to choose a reputable broker that operates under regulatory standards to ensure a safe trading environment.

Basic Strategies for Pocket Option Trading
To succeed in pocket option trading, it’s essential to develop effective strategies. Here are a few basic strategies to consider:
- Trend Following: This strategy involves analyzing the market trend and placing trades in the direction of the trend.
- Range Trading: When the market is moving sideways, traders can buy at support levels and sell at resistance levels.
- News Trading: Traders can take advantage of market volatility around news events by predicting price movements based on economic announcements.
